Abstract
A Nakagami-m approximate distribution to the sum of M non-identical independent Nakagami-m variates is derived. Comparisons between exact and approximate sum distributions show excellent agreement. This new approach finds applicability in important communications issues such as equal-gain combining, signal detection, linear equalisers, outage probability, intersymbol interference and phase jitter.
